Hi all,

I have a single server base deployment of ArcGIS Enterprise with a of Feature Layer (Hosted) Services that serve a dashboard, the DBMS is PostgreSQL.

The site where the dashboard is published is https://cartorafia.provincia.lodi.it/

After the update of the windows server 2016 I notice that all this services are no more responding. Two weeks ago i've update the SSL certificate.

I've check all the configuration but I can't find any issue.

I can validate the datastore both from server/manager and  https://server.domain.com:6443/arcgis/admin, but can't load FHL and their REST service and I can't publish any new feature hosted layer from ArcGIS PRO.

Obviously I restarted ArcGIS Server and ArcGIS Data Store services and restart also the server without result

Have you tried using the DescribeDatastore command line tool?  ArcGIS Data Store command utility reference—ArcGIS Enterprise | Documentation for ArcGIS Enterprise

You said you've updated the SSL certs, is that in the web adaptor/arcgis server?  If the latter than you need to run this:

ArcGIS Data Store command utility reference—ArcGIS Enterprise | Documentation for ArcGIS Enterprise

I've also seen issues like this when the the server license has expired and the data store needs to pick up the new license to keep running:

ArcGIS Data Store command utility reference—ArcGIS Enterprise | Documentation for ArcGIS Enterprise

Obviously, it could be many things, but they would be the go to ones if you haven't used them already.

This may be a red-herring, but the owing system URL on the relational datastore is:

https://LEONARDO2/server

on the tile cache it's:

https://leonardo2.localdomain.com:6443/arcgis/admin

I'm not convinced that the relational owning URL is correct and may need reconfiguring?  I typically always use fully qualified domain names, and would have expected that here.  Given that the context 'server' suggests use of a web adaptor, I wonder if  your new SSL cert supports leonardo2?  It may just be the FQDN?  Hard to tell without seeing it, but I'd have anticipated a similar entry to the tile-cache?
